Product details

Duplex stainless steel tube sheets (such as 2205/S32205) exhibit excellent resistance to hydrogen sulfide stress corrosion cracking (SSC) in sulfur-containing environments, with critical stress values more than 3 times higher than those of 316L austenitic stainless steel. This is attributed to the synergistic effect of the high strength of the ferrite phase and the corrosion resistance of the austenite phase in the duplex structure, which effectively inhibits hydrogen-induced cracking (HIC).

Sulfur resistance can be further improved by controlling the nitrogen content (0.08-0.20%) and hardness (≤22HRC). In practical applications, the 475℃ embrittlement range should be avoided, and the recommended operating temperature is ≤250℃.

Typical cases show that 2205 duplex stainless steel tube sheets have been operating stably in H₂S-containing oil and gas separators for 10 years without stress corrosion cracking. Its overall cost is 40% lower than that of nickel-based alloys, making it a preferred material for acidic environments.
